Overview
The Kenton DHG-9040 Precision LCD Thermostatic Drying Oven is a precision microcomputer intelligent PID control laboratory device with temperature control, timing and over-temperature alarm functions. It is suitable for applications requiring high Temperature uniformity, with mirrored stainless steel liner and good air duct design to ensure uniform temperature in the working chamber.

Principle
The device precisely adjusts the temperature through microcomputer intelligent PID control technology, combines high temperature heating tube as heating element and good air duct design to achieve uniform temperature distribution in the working cavity. With cooling fan to ensure stable operation, high temperature silicone sealing door edge to maintain the internal environment stable.

Notice
• Recommended for use in modern intermediate and advanced laboratories, suitable for users with high requirements for Temperature uniformity
• More expensive samples must be equipped with an independent temperature limit controller
• Flammable, explosive and volatile items are strictly prohibited from being heated and dried in the box to avoid explosion
• When high-value materials are heated, it is better to install an independent temperature limiter, set the maximum temperature upper limit, and double insurance to prevent the material from being damaged due to excessive heating due to the failure of the electronic components of the box
